Kankakee, IL – City Council voted 14-0 for the levy and assessment of property taxes in the City of Kankakee. For the second year in a row, the City is lowering the tax levy request.

Kankakee, IL – With holiday festivities rapidly approaching, the Kankakee Police Department announced that it will participate in a national enforcement campaign to crack down on impaired and unbuckled drivers from December 16, 2019 through January 2, 2020.
On December 15, 2019 the Kankakee County Sheriff’s Office, in conjunction with the Kankakee Police Department and other police agencies will host the 28th annual “Shop with a Cop.” More than 74 officers will be participating this year, including 10 officers from the City of Kankakee.
